Monday, September 15, 2008. From David's site - www.davidgilmour.com. No one can replace Richard Wright. He was my musical partner and my friend. In the welter of arguments about who or what was Pink Floyd, Rick's enormous input was frequently forgotten. He was gentle, unassuming and private but his soulful voice and playing were vital, magical components of our most recognised Pink Floyd sound. Without his quiet touch the Album 'Wish You Were Here' would not quite have worked. Monday 15th September 2008.

Friday, October 17, 2008. Going Mobile Pt 2. I just got the new T-Mobile G1 "powered by google". It has the best browser for a mobile device I have yet seen, it handles every aspect of the site. All the JavaScript's like a true PC. I have used Skyfire, Mini Mo, Opera Mobile, Safari, along with a slew of other browsers, but none have performed as well as the G1 does at rendering the page.
